Here in our passage today, this is the first thing we see God telling b’nei Israel: He will go before them in the land and prepare the way before them. we need to know that God will go before us like He went before Israel and He will prepare the way ahead of us.

The second thing we see in this passage, and I think the more powerful concept, is that God has a drawn out or extended plan for our spiritual growth. We don’t become spiritually mature overnight; maturity takes a long time – but is supposed to. Many times, we get discouraged or frustrated in our spiritual walk – but God has created a long-term plan for our spiritual growth, it is a life of discipleship not a brief correspondent course. Bottom line, there are no short cuts to spiritual maturity.

These two ideas go hand in hand so that we may have a successful life following Hashem: Going before us – Long term plan.
